Sat 880194395248621

decimal
176038.4395248621
degree
0°176038′646″4395248621‴
percentile
41.91401886746834%
name
hpqeufaluqe
cycle
0
epoch
0
period
87
block
176038
offset
4395248621
timestamp
rarity
common
inscriptions
location
2887213a54ceebc19fc85ad0ac131bb38dc7679f98d3953e304d5d02d0dacd19:2:1977099754
address
3Lp7xKXzZmr6z4kDUtDpkFw6o82Cd78AJm